A delightful collection of six late-eighteenth- to early-nineteenth-century cookery works, featuring a wide range of contemporary recipes. Collection comprised of:(1876) Domestic Economy: A Class-Book for Girls - early edition;(1884) Breakfast Dishes by M. L. Allen - second edition;(1897) Nelson's Home Comforts by Mary Hooper;(1893) Liebig Company's Practical Cookery Book by Mrs. H. M. Young - first edition;(1901) Sweets & Supper Dishes by Mrs. De Salis - seventh impression;[1908] The Pot-Luck Cookery Book by H. E. C.The three earliest works are bound in the publisher's original red cloth; Sweets & Supper Dishes is the publisher's original quarter-cloth edition; and the remaining two texts are bound in the publisher's original illustrated soft covers.The Pot-Luck Cookery Book is undated, dated from a copy held by the University of Cambridge Libraries.Liebig Company's Practical Cookery Book is charmingly illustrated throughout, and The Pot-Luck Cookery Book features illustrations to both paste downs.A delightful collection of six contemporary cookery and homemaking works, spanning the end of the nineteenth century up until the beginning of the twentieth century. Each text features a range of recipes across breakfast dishes, sweets and accessible home-cooked meals. The three earliest works are bound in the publisher's original red cloth; Sweets & Supper Dishes is the publisher's original quarter-cloth edition; and the remaining two texts are bound in the publisher's original illustrated soft covers. Signed by the previous owners to the front paste down and preface page of Domestic Economy and the front free endpaper of Breakfast Dishes. Small bookseller's stamp to the front paste down of Sweets & Supper Dishes. The rear endpaper and paste down of Domestic Economy is also annotated. Externally, generally smart with light to moderate bumping and rubbing, leading to slight fraying and loss of cloth at spine heads and tails, especially to The Pot-Luck Cookery Book. Light marking to boards, again more noticable to The Pot-Luck Cookery Book. Internally, relatively weak, with fragile hinges, most significantly to Nelson's Home Comforts, where the endpapers have been reinforced with tape, and to The Pot-Luck Cookery Book, where the front cover is very delicate and almost loose. Chip to the title page of Breakfast Dishes. Light sporadic spotting throughout, heavier to the first and last few pages of each volume, and a more sizeable mark to the last few pages of The Pot-Luck Cookery Book, extending through the second half of the book.
